What is a Processor in a System?
A processor, also known as a central processing unit (CPU), is the primary component in a computer that performs most of the processing. It executes instructions that are stored in memory and perform basic arithmetic, logic, and input/output operations.
- The processor is the “brain” of the computer and is responsible for carrying out the instructions of a computer program.
- It reads and interprets the instructions and performs the actions required by the instructions.
- The processor is an essential component of a computer system, as it determines the speed and performance of the system.
Different Types of Embedded Processor
An embedded processor is a microprocessor that is designed especially for handling the needs of an embedded system. It is a class of computer or computer chip that is embedded in various machines. The article focus on discussing different types of embedded processor.
